Transaction 57ababb63eab29397c2801af331deb635bf4d920dbaec016f2802fb03d669cf4
2 Input
2 Outputs
- 57ababb63eab29397c2801af331deb635bf4d920dbaec016f2802fb03d669cf4:0
- 57ababb63eab29397c2801af331deb635bf4d920dbaec016f2802fb03d669cf4:1
value 100000
address 15JLSQ1LcQQaTFTbn65tw6Lh2mr2RiR2ms
value 64150000
address 1DTeuaaHXBaCpVpB41y3oVJN4xVUNWbT1L